Make a hands-free call with Siri in CarPlay

Quick answer

"Call Mom" with CarPlay connected and Siri places the call hands-free through your car's speakers. Use a contact name, a relationship you've set, or a full number. You can also say "call the last number" or "redial." Keep your eyes on the road; Siri handles the dialing.

Say this

Call Mom

How it works

  1. 01Connect your iPhone to CarPlay and wait for it to load
  2. 02Hold the steering-wheel voice button or say "Hey Siri"
  3. 03Say the contact name or number; Siri dials hands-free

If Siri doesn't get it

If Siri calls the wrong person, save full names in Contacts and set relationships like "Mom." Make sure the right contact has the number you want to dial.
